Brenda D. Cowan Coalition for Kentucky, Inc. self sufficiency, peace, justice, freedom, and dignity for all Lt.

Brenda Cowan, a 12 year veteran of the Lexington Division of Fire and Emergency Services, was slain on a duty while responding to a domestic violence related call in rural Fayette County on Friday, February 12, 2004.

Our store, Second Glance, provides clean, gently used adult and children's clothing, for both the public and free of charge, to survivors of domestic violence and those devastated by fire. Referral letter from community partner needed. All donations to the store are tax deductible. Call 859-276-4457 ext. 223 for more information.
